Output 2efb60f5d53ef89b76eaf808cf987c9efb44f4ed1ece9a734abe1ca60c94e143:0

value
1140750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 950830ea2674bcf827be21bf43daf3f69ae6aff0 OP_EQUAL
address
3FH2RFafwWvbFRfcNpasd4wAZyFSmoSF6z
transaction
2efb60f5d53ef89b76eaf808cf987c9efb44f4ed1ece9a734abe1ca60c94e143
confirmations
180694
spent
true